Output 86d125970d484c1933d6351af38140f7dcc873c49882bd8a05b4a5b95ba49a71:3

value
1304218
script pubkey
OP_0 OP_PUSHBYTES_20 e3c93b73cb8dc732183ef6735f72e1074157cabf
address
bc1qu0ynku7t3hrnyxp77ee47uhpqaq40j4l4adn4m
transaction
86d125970d484c1933d6351af38140f7dcc873c49882bd8a05b4a5b95ba49a71
confirmations
151616
spent
true